def _scan_running(method):
"""
This decorator is used by all methods in SmartScanThing that are using
the variables set for the scan. It will throw a runtime error if
self._scan_logger is not set, as all scan variables are set at
the same time and released with the lock
"""
def scan_running_wrapper(self, *args, **kwargs):
# Only start the method is the scan logger is set
if self._scan_logger is not None:
return method(self, *args, **kwargs)
raise RuntimeError(
"Calling a @scan_running method can only be done while a scan is running!"
)
return scan_running_wrapper
